What is the Oregon Agricultural Annual Withholding Tax Return?
The Oregon Agricultural Annual Withholding Tax Return is a crucial document for agricultural employers in Oregon. It serves the purpose of reporting gross payroll and withholding taxes to the state. Accurate reporting of these figures is essential, as it ensures compliance with tax regulations and prevents potential financial penalties.
This tax form plays a significant role in the overall tax management for agricultural businesses, helping employers stay organized and accountable in their financial reporting.

Who Needs the Oregon Agricultural Annual Withholding Tax Return?
This tax return is predominantly required for agricultural employers. An agricultural employer is defined as an entity or individual engaged in agriculture, including farming or related activities. Those who meet this classification must file this return to fulfill their tax obligations.
-
Farmers and ranchers
-
Agricultural cooperatives
-
Businesses involved in agricultural processing

Key Features of the Oregon Agricultural Annual Withholding Tax Return
The Oregon Agricultural Annual Withholding Tax Return consists of various fields that must be accurately completed. Key components include:
-
Business name and address
-
Business ID Number
-
Oregon gross payroll for the calendar year
It is crucial for employers to fill out these fields correctly to ensure proper filing and avoid any processing issues.

Who is required to file the Oregon Agricultural Annual Withholding Tax Return?
Agricultural employers operating in Oregon with employees must file the Oregon Agricultural Annual Withholding Tax Return to report and remit withholding taxes on their employees’ earnings.
When is the deadline for submitting this tax return?
The completed Oregon Agricultural Annual Withholding Tax Return must be filed by its due date annually. Employers must also submit Form WR by the last day of February following the filing year.
